Influence of Green Codes on Software Development Lifecycle

Green coding practices are shaping the software development lifecycle (SDLC). By incorporating environmentally conscious principles, developers can reduce their ecological footprint. This move toward sustainability has a significant impact on various stages of the SDLC. During the design phase, developers can opt for energy-efficient algorithms and data structures. During more info implementation, they can focus on code optimization to reduce resource consumption. Furthermore, green coding promotes the implementation of renewable energy sources and sustainable hardware.

  • Ultimately, these efforts contribute to a more sustainable software industry.
